TABASCO BACON ONION JAM

Ingredients

  • 16 16 16 slices of Applewood-Smoked Bacon, raw
  • 2 2 2 teaspoons Olive Oil
  • 1 1 small 1 each small Sweet Onion, julienned
  • 2 2 2 teaspoons Garlic, chopped
  • 2 2 2 tablespoons Brown Sugar
  • 3/4 3/4 3/4 cup brewed Coffee
  • 3 3 3 tablespoons Maple Syrup
  • 3 3 3 tablespoons Apple Cider Vinegar
  • 1 1 1 teaspoon Tabasco Sauce
  • 1/4 1/4 1/4 teaspoon ground Black Pepper

Preparation

Step 1

1. Pre heat oven to 375 degrees F.2. Chop cold, raw Applewood-Smoked Bacon and spread evenly on a sheet tray.3. Place into a preheated oven and bake for 5-10 minutes, checking often. You want the Bacon to be dark and crispy, but not burnt. Once finished, remove tray from oven and set to the side.4. In a large pot, over medium to high heat, add Olive Oil.5. Add julienned Onions into pot and stir occasionally. You want to brown the Onions until they are soft, but not burnt. About 4-5 minutes.6. Add in the Garlic, stir and cook for another minute.7. Add the remaining ingredients to the pot, including the cooked Bacon and all of the bacon grease!8. Stir in Brown Sugar, Coffee, Maple Syrup, Apple Cider Vinegar, Tabasco Sauce & Black Pepper until mixed well.9. Simmer over medium/low heat for about 2 hours until reduced, dark in color and all ingredients are soft. Stir occasionally, so as not burn or stick to the bottom. (If it appears too dry up you may add about a 1/4 cup of water if necessary)10. Remove pot from heat and let come to room temperature.11. Once cooled, place into a food processor and blend until no large lumps are visible. About 1-2 minutes.12. Place finished Tabasco Bacon Onion Jam into a squeeze bottle to use. Store in refrigerator, when not using.
